Yessica Porras

I’m Yessica Porras, an art historian, photographer, and textile artist. My research in Latin American colonial conventual art sparked my interest in embroidery, meditation, and introspection. After earning my doctoral degree from UC Berkeley, I embarked on a journey out of a dark tunnel; after years of study, life lost its luster. Paradoxically, the artworks of the nuns from my past have inspired and given purpose to my present. I am also constantly motivated to create by the landscapes of the San Francisco Bay Area; its seas, mountains, and forests. My background in art history, combined with my embroidery work, enables me to create unique mixed-media pieces. In these works, paper, light, fabric, and thread transform into beautiful artworks ready to fill your space with tenderness, complexity, and light.
